回答:這里簡(jiǎn)單介紹一下吧,有3種IDE都可以同時(shí)寫(xiě)Java和前端代碼,分別是IDEA、Eclipse和VS Code,主要內(nèi)容如下:1.IDEA:全稱(chēng)IntelliJ IDEA,一個(gè)非常受歡迎的Java集成開(kāi)發(fā)環(huán)境,可以快速編寫(xiě)調(diào)試Java程序,除此之外,還支持前端代碼的編寫(xiě),包括Html,CSS,JavaScript,Jquery,Ajax等,智能補(bǔ)全、語(yǔ)法提示、代碼高亮、Git等功能都不錯(cuò),插件擴(kuò)展...
回答:目前大部分研發(fā)團(tuán)隊(duì)都要求業(yè)務(wù)邏輯用代碼來(lái)實(shí)現(xiàn),SQL操作往往都是基本操作。用SQL來(lái)表現(xiàn)業(yè)務(wù)邏輯,也就是通過(guò)存儲(chǔ)過(guò)程的方式來(lái)表現(xiàn)業(yè)務(wù)邏輯是比較傳統(tǒng)的開(kāi)發(fā)方案。在C/S時(shí)代很多邏輯的實(shí)現(xiàn)都是通過(guò)SQL來(lái)實(shí)現(xiàn)的,主要原因是業(yè)務(wù)規(guī)模和部署方式?jīng)Q定的。早期的C/S編程時(shí)代往往都是非分布式環(huán)境下的開(kāi)發(fā),而且大多數(shù)情況下并不需要考慮移植性問(wèn)題,此時(shí)采用SQL來(lái)完成業(yè)務(wù)邏輯是比較方便的處理方式。采用存儲(chǔ)過(guò)程來(lái)完...
回答:不妄自菲薄,也不要妄自尊大,我做軟件20多年了,編程不僅僅是用什么語(yǔ)言,關(guān)鍵在于思想。編程語(yǔ)言只是器,工具而已,把一個(gè)工具用的很熟沒(méi)有什么驕傲的,除非你要跟寫(xiě)詩(shī)的人去比編程。一個(gè)軟件要實(shí)現(xiàn)哪些功能,這些功能用戶(hù)怎樣用的才爽,簡(jiǎn)單易用,穩(wěn)定如新才是最重要的。否則就是個(gè)半吊子,在這行并沒(méi)太大的前途
回答:精通:透徹理解并能熟練掌握看了精通的意思,可能很多人都不敢說(shuō)自己真的精通Java!原因有2點(diǎn):精通這個(gè)詞是不能亂用的,因?yàn)樾袠I(yè)里總有你不會(huì)的。想想在自己的工作中,你沒(méi)有問(wèn)過(guò)他人Java相關(guān)問(wèn)題嗎?我相信工作中肯定都問(wèn)過(guò)!學(xué)無(wú)止境,何來(lái)精通?Java作為一門(mén)編程語(yǔ)言,它也在不斷的變化,比如說(shuō)從Java9-Java10,這不都是在不斷的變化嗎?學(xué)無(wú)止境!學(xué)習(xí)并不是一蹴而就的,在工作中我們肯定會(huì)遇到問(wèn)題...
回答:1.認(rèn)識(shí)到sql的重要性,在生產(chǎn)環(huán)境,一條質(zhì)量不好的sql有可能拖垮整個(gè)數(shù)據(jù)庫(kù),一條存在漏洞的sql,有可能導(dǎo)致數(shù)據(jù)誤更新或者誤刪,所有寫(xiě)好sql非常重要!2.學(xué)習(xí)SQL查詢(xún)語(yǔ)句的處理和執(zhí)行過(guò)程,具體說(shuō)來(lái)就是,應(yīng)該了解查詢(xún)語(yǔ)句是如何被解析、重寫(xiě)、優(yōu)化和最終評(píng)估的,以mysql為例,可以重點(diǎn)看下《MySQL5 權(quán)威指南(第3版)中文版》3.更加深入的了解執(zhí)行查詢(xún)計(jì)劃的時(shí)間復(fù)雜度,存儲(chǔ)引擎的存儲(chǔ)查詢(xún)方...
回答:SQL一句的書(shū)寫(xiě)原則是一行就說(shuō)一件事,不要混在一起!那樣太亂,又不好讀!selectfromwhere這個(gè)是簡(jiǎn)單的一個(gè)查詢(xún),分為三行。這樣看起來(lái)不累,如果子句太長(zhǎng),折行后增加縮進(jìn)!
...報(bào)文結(jié)構(gòu) TCP三次握手過(guò)程 TCP四次揮手過(guò)程 TCP可靠傳輸是如何實(shí)現(xiàn)的 停止等待協(xié)議 滑動(dòng)窗口協(xié)議 TCP的流量控制 TCP擁塞控制 HTTP協(xié)議 HTTP工作流程 HTTP請(qǐng)求格式 HTTP 1.1中的8種請(qǐng)求方式 HTTP響應(yīng)格式 HTTP中重要的請(qǐng)求頭和響應(yīng)頭字...
...hashmap的原理 Hashmap的線(xiàn)程安全性,什么是線(xiàn)程安全的?如何實(shí)現(xiàn)線(xiàn)程安全 二面(視頻) 自我介紹 介紹項(xiàng)目 Mysql的數(shù)據(jù)庫(kù)引擎,區(qū)別特點(diǎn) 設(shè)計(jì)模式了解?講一下最熟悉的 寫(xiě)一個(gè)單例模式,答主寫(xiě)的是雙檢查鎖單例,問(wèn)了...
...?Kafka、ActiveMQ、RabbitMQ、RocketMQ 都有什么優(yōu)點(diǎn)和缺點(diǎn)? 如何保證消息隊(duì)列的高可用? 如何保證消息不被重復(fù)消費(fèi)?(如何保證消息消費(fèi)時(shí)的冪等性) 如何保證消息的可靠性傳輸?(如何處理消息丟失的問(wèn)題) 如何保證消息的...
...了個(gè)后爸!并且起了一個(gè)難聽(tīng)的名字: Jakarta EE。 不管如何,也算是踏上了新的征程,總比半死不活要好, 回想起這20多年的發(fā)展,從萬(wàn)人吹捧到無(wú)人理睬,人生的大起大落實(shí)在是太刺激了。(ps : 其實(shí)都是Spring惹的禍,哼!) ...
...、案例小,好實(shí)踐 2、代碼有場(chǎng)景,實(shí)用。 無(wú)論如何,并發(fā)已經(jīng)成為多核時(shí)代的趨勢(shì),還是一定要推薦給大家的。 《java多線(xiàn)程編程核心技術(shù)》 《Java多線(xiàn)程編程核心技術(shù)》作者高洪巖。想要學(xué)習(xí)多線(xiàn)程的朋友,...
...) 重排序示意圖:有可能出現(xiàn)下面情況 as-if-serial 無(wú)論如何重排序,程序執(zhí)行的結(jié)果應(yīng)該與代碼順序執(zhí)行的結(jié)果一致(Java編譯器、運(yùn)行時(shí)和處理器都會(huì)保證Java在單線(xiàn)程下遵循as-if-serial語(yǔ)義) 3-2 synchronized實(shí)現(xiàn)可見(jiàn)性(上) 代...
...自己設(shè)計(jì)線(xiàn)程池、submit() 和 execute()線(xiàn)程安全死鎖、死鎖如何排查、Java線(xiàn)程調(diào)度、線(xiàn)程安全和內(nèi)存模型的關(guān)系鎖CAS、樂(lè)觀(guān)鎖與悲觀(guān)鎖、數(shù)據(jù)庫(kù)相關(guān)鎖機(jī)制、分布式鎖、偏向鎖、輕量級(jí)鎖、重量級(jí)鎖、monitor、鎖優(yōu)化、鎖消除、鎖粗...
...在內(nèi)存池,那個(gè)內(nèi)存池設(shè)計(jì)太復(fù)雜了。 知道了php變量是如何儲(chǔ)存的,垃圾回收,和寫(xiě)時(shí)復(fù)制。 6 前端 看書(shū)學(xué)習(xí)了css,基本的概念都會(huì)了,可以做一些簡(jiǎn)單的布局和從網(wǎng)上copy代碼了。還學(xué)習(xí)了vue和一個(gè)element-ui框架。感受就是真...
...看,就當(dāng)作是了解產(chǎn)品經(jīng)理究竟是做什么的? 核心點(diǎn)是如何快速轉(zhuǎn)行,首先作者希望的是讀者能先匹配自身是否符合PM這種工作,同時(shí)堅(jiān)持地學(xué)習(xí)初入職場(chǎng)的PM至少一定要掌握的知識(shí),同時(shí)一定要結(jié)合自身的優(yōu)勢(shì),比如在原有行...
...為我個(gè)人的最?lèi)?ài),本書(shū)重點(diǎn)關(guān)注性能監(jiān)視,性能剖析以及如何使用工具對(duì)性能分析。本書(shū)不同于其他的編程書(shū)籍,因?yàn)楸緯?shū)中涉及到很多 Java 虛擬機(jī)的細(xì)節(jié),垃圾回收機(jī)制,Java 堆內(nèi)存監(jiān)視以及對(duì)程序性能剖析。其中講述 JVM 的...
...上次總結(jié)了一下python利用cxfreeze打包成exe,這次我來(lái)說(shuō)java如何打包。 和python不同,java自帶的jar命令功能很強(qiáng)大,我們并不需要第三方的軟件就可以進(jìn)行打包。 需要補(bǔ)充說(shuō)明一下這里的打包指的是將一系列class文件打包成jar文件...
...說(shuō)出來(lái),面上自有機(jī)會(huì)發(fā)揮。 5 準(zhǔn)備項(xiàng)目介紹時(shí),我是如何準(zhǔn)備值錢(qián)技術(shù)的 ? 這塊其實(shí)和介紹項(xiàng)目經(jīng)驗(yàn)時(shí)密不可分,這里就拿我介紹過(guò)的Netty組件來(lái)說(shuō)明。 ? 1 準(zhǔn)備如何過(guò)渡到相關(guān)技術(shù)的說(shuō)辭。 ? 這里一定別讓面試官...
...能該怎么寫(xiě)? 排版注意事項(xiàng) 其他的一些小tips (二). 如何準(zhǔn)備面試 如何獲取大廠(chǎng)面試機(jī)會(huì)? 面試前的準(zhǔn)備 面試之后復(fù)盤(pán) 如何學(xué)習(xí)?學(xué)會(huì)各種框架有必要嗎? (三). Java學(xué)習(xí)路線(xiàn)和方法推薦 Java 基礎(chǔ) 操作系統(tǒng)與計(jì)算機(jī)網(wǎng)...
ChatGPT和Sora等AI大模型應(yīng)用,將AI大模型和算力需求的熱度不斷帶上新的臺(tái)階。哪里可以獲得...
大模型的訓(xùn)練用4090是不合適的,但推理(inference/serving)用4090不能說(shuō)合適,...
圖示為GPU性能排行榜,我們可以看到所有GPU的原始相關(guān)性能圖表。同時(shí)根據(jù)訓(xùn)練、推理能力由高到低做了...